Game developer ‘Lily’ from Paradox Development Studio left a hidden message within the code of the new DLC, Hearts of Iron IV: Graveyard of Empires – a paid update title that received ‘Overwhelmingly Negative’ Steam reviews. Redditors were quick to respond to the message, resulting in Lily’s message becoming a platform for discussion regarding the unfinished state of the new Hearts of Iron IV DLC release.
In the code, Lily stated, “dear content designer or modder who stumbled across this. This is genuinely the worst code I have written in my entire life. Do not read this, do not try to understand it, do not try to fix it. You will have an aneurysm.”
Another developer, ‘Cranium Muppet,’ stepped into the conversation in an attempt to deescalate the situation:
“I am not at this time able to communicate why or how this happened, because I literally haven’t processed or reflected on all the parts of it yet, but I just wanted to say that I understand the anger. It feels like absolute wank for us as well,” they shared.
“All I ask is that you don’t direct that towards individual employees. She is not in any trouble and did as best as she could given the circumstances she was in.”
The majority of the Steam reviews criticize the immense amount of bugs that plague Hearts of Iron IV: Graveyard of Empires, which costs $14.99. These bugs supposedly completely hinder the gameplay experience, with some labeling the paid content as “borderline completely unplayable.”
